Assessment of solar energy potential in China using an ensemble

The peak of PV power generation appears in summer with the maximum solar radiation for most regions except for Tibet, where the high cloud coverage dampens the PV power in summer. The ensemble prediction shows the uniform inter-model spread in China with a magnitude of 6 %–7 %, suggesting a robust estimate of the spatial pattern in the PV power

How does solar radiation affect PV power potential in China?

With the increase of 1 W m−2 in solar radiation, the PV power potential in China shows a uniform enhancement of 1.22–1.41 kWh m −2 (Fig. 8 d). On the national scale, the PV power potential increases by 1.34 kWh m −2 (0.55 %) per unit 1 W m −2 solar radiation with almost linear responses to the changes in radiation (Fig. 8 a and Fig. S16).

Why is solar energy underestimated in China?

The missing radiation data over the western domain may lead to the underestimation of the total solar energy in China. Second, the application of 11 PV models reveals an uncertainty of 6–7 % in the estimate of PV power potential.

What is the PV power potential in China?

Conclusions We estimated the PV power potential in China using an ensemble of 11 PV models driven by high-resolution satellite data. We predicted a national average PV power potential of 242.79 kWh m −2 in China for 2016–2019, with the east-to-west gradient from 219.81 kWh m −2 to 273.51 kWh m −2.

Does cloud influence PV power potential in China?

Such a pattern represents the trend of PV power (Fig. S14a) and solar radiation (Fig. S14b) during 2016–2019, which is mainly regulated by the tendency of cloud (Fig. S14c) rather than that of AOD (Fig. S14d). It confirms again that the perturbations of cloud dominate the variability of PV power potential in China.

What is the spatial heterogeneity of solar energy resource in China?

The solar energy resource shows distinct spatial heterogeneity in China. High energy resource is in the west with a regional maximum above 2000 kWh m −2 over the Tibetan Plateau (Fig. 1 a).

How much solar power does China have?

On the national scale, Feng et al. (2021) derived daily solar radiation at 0.5° × 0.5° in China based on data at 110 ground sites and estimated an annual mean PV power potential of 293 kWh m −2 during 1961–2018 using an empirical model.
